A compelling digital discovery has ignited widespread speculation across the technology landscape, suggesting that Apple’s long rumored camera equipped AirPods are edging closer to an official unveiling. A marketing video showcasing these innovative earwear devices was reportedly unearthed within macOS Tahoe 26.7, a development that often precedes significant product launches for the Cupertino based giant. This unexpected appearance within a release candidate of Apple’s operating system provides a tangible glimpse into what could be the next major evolution for its popular audio accessory line.

The revelation, first brought to light by t2ONLINE, has intensified discussions regarding Apple’s strategic direction in wearable technology and visual intelligence. Finding such high fidelity promotional material directly embedded in proprietary software is considered a strong indicator that the product is in an advanced stage of development, potentially even nearing mass production and an imminent consumer release. Observers are now keenly watching for further clues or official announcements, as this leak positions the AirPods to transcend their current role as mere audio devices, stepping into a more comprehensive sensory input category.

Historically, Apple’s software releases have often contained veiled references or even direct assets for unreleased products. This pattern has provided an early window into the company’s future innovations, with developers and keen eyed journalists frequently sifting through code and system files for such Easter eggs. The discovery within macOS Tahoe 26.7 follows this precedent, offering concrete evidence of the camera equipped AirPods’ existence and advanced state.
